在Ad Hoc网络中,动态拓扑及自由移动的特点使恶意节点发起各种攻击造成网络资源不可用。为此提出移动频率(MF,Mobile Frequency)评估节点移动情况。同时,在AODV的基础上,提出一个基于节点信任度和能量的路由方案,该方案中节点信任度受移动频率影响,下一跳节点的选择由信任度和能量共同决定,并通过区分可信与不可信节点,孤立恶意节点来保证路径上的节点都有足够能量并且安全可信。
In Ad Hoc network, the characteristics of dynamic topology and free movement make malicious nodes initiate various attacks and make network resources unavailable. For this reason, we proposed the Mobile Frequency (MF) to evaluate the movement of nodes. At the same time, a routing scheme based on node trust and energy is proposed based on AODV. In this scheme, the node trust is affected by the mobile frequency. The next-hop node is decided by trust and energy, And untrustworthy nodes, isolated malicious nodes to ensure that the nodes on the path are sufficient energy and safe and reliable.
